riderkick / FMD

Forked from https://sf.net/p/fmd/
GNU General Public License v2.0
720 stars 213 forks source link

Download speed problem #471

Closed Souravi785 closed 7 years ago

Souravi785 commented 7 years ago

Download speed drops to 0 after a while and I have to stop and resume it again and again. This problem occurs almost every time I download a chapter. It's a little annoying. Can something be done? And btw I don't think there are any problem with my broadband.

kavin-90 commented 7 years ago

Problem is not on FMD side it comes from either website or isp side.

Souravi785 commented 7 years ago

But there's no download problem in Domdomsoft. I tried using the same site in Domdomsoft after using Fmd.

StormJumper commented 7 years ago

@Souravi785 Domdomsoft is dead-so not sure where your info is coming from but it is no longer there. So there is nothing FMD can do about Domdomsoft problems.

Souravi785 commented 7 years ago

Hmm, I know domdomsoft's site is dead but "Domdomsoft Manga Downloader" still works and I am using DMD. I used goodmanga in Fmd and the same site in DMD but speed problem occured only in Fmd. But still if there's nothing to be done then it's fine. It's a little annoying but I will try to use Fmd as how it is.

Another thing, does downloading multiple files at the same time or custom volume system (5-10 files per download) have anything to do with the speed problem?

And I gave an example with DMD. I am not telling you guys to do anything about DMD.

riderkick commented 7 years ago

You should give the example. The website, series, chapters. All of it may matters. Some website is slow like batoto, some other refuse if there are too many connections like mangafox. And many other websites has their own behavior. Often if there is no connectivity, speed is 0kbps but status in "downloading" it just simply waiting for the respond from the server. Another thing you can do is lowering your connection timeout and increase your retry count, maybe like 10s or 5s with 50 retry count. That way, fmd will drop the connection if there is no respond in 10s, and will retry with a new request. This depends on your internet speed of course. But be careful don't set it too low, because some website like batoto indeed having slow respond. Or you will end up without being able to download anything because it will always break the connection without giving the server enough time to respond. You can try to use handycache (just disable the caching feature) and redirect fmd to its proxy listen port. From handycache you can monitor the connection fmd made. You will see if there is stacked connection.

StormJumper commented 7 years ago

@Souravi785 Last I tried at the end of 2016 the site doesn't exist and was up for purchase. You can't download update when the site is gone.

Souravi785 commented 7 years ago

@StormJumper Sorry, I don't understand what you're saying. I know the DMD site is gone but I still can use DMD. It's been a few months since I am using it. And kissmanga, mangasee, mangago doesn't work. But batoto, goodmanga, eatmanga, mangafox, mangahere...etc stiill works. And updating those working sites are fine as well.

StormJumper commented 7 years ago

I've used FMD for some time and never had download problems other then the site blocking FMD.

Souravi785 commented 7 years ago

It's fine now. Thanks for the help everyone. Reducing the timeout and increasing retry worked.